Role Description

We are looking for a results oriented field based Director of Clinical Support with strong leadership, interpersonal, and communication skills to exercise administrative and functional supervision over nursing personnel.

The ideal field-based Director of Clinical Support executes quarterly objectives and long-term goals to ensure the successful recruitment, retention and engagement of our clinical team members (Nurse / Medical Assistant / Phlebotomists) throughout the region they support, consistent with Oak Street Health's mission.

This individual collaborates with stakeholders regionally and centrally, including the central VP of Nursing, to ensure alignment on initiatives, clear priorities, and consistent communication throughout the region, in order to achieve targets.

The field-based Director of Clinical Support plays an integral role in the field Leadership Team of their respective region to ensure all aspects of the business are aligned with quality nursing care, optimal patient outcomes, and excellent patient experience.

Core Responsibilities

In collaboration with the central VP of Clinical Support, and the local regional leadership team, align on a plan to achieve quarterly and annual nursing goals in accordance with regional targets in patient care, quality, and experience.

Support the care team nurses with achieving these goals, to meet Oak Street Health's high standards of patient care.

In partnership with local leaders, support the recruitment and hiring of clinical staff, hiring for fit to our values, mission, and promote team diversity to ensure staff are reflective of the communities we serve, while developing a strong pipeline particularly for new centers.

In partnership with the centralized training function, ensure consistent and comprehensive onboarding for new care team Nurses / MAs / Phlebotomists.

In collaboration with nursing leadership, support the development of and own the local execution of ongoing nursing development opportunities including but not limited to nursing grand rounds, specialized training programs, and annual clinical competencies.

Prioritize clinical team member retention by creating an engaging culture that inspires commitment and encourages excellence and strives for equity and inclusion.

Remain knowledgeable of industry standards and state regulations, and monitor and review best practices as necessary.

Advise the regional and central nursing leadership teams about performance, and opportunities to improve care outcomes, quality, experience, and employee engagement.

Collaborate with Central and Regional Leadership in implementation of clinical operational standards and processes to streamline operations and patient flow.

Work with the clinical and leadership team to implement and execute new clinical services and programs, including addressing gaps and providing feedback on program improvement.

Leverage central policies and procedures, and refine locally as needed, for improvement of patient flow and safety.

Ensure the patient safety program goals and standards are executed consistently in the supported centers.

What are we looking for?

Minimum Requirements

Current license to practice as a registered nurse.

Bachelor degree in nursing strongly preferred; Advanced degree preferred.

Minimum of 3 years nursing experience.

5 years management experience preferred.

Ability to independently manage and lead projects in a timely manner with minimal supervision, and ability to prioritize and effectively navigate multiple competing priorities.

Demonstrated skill in problem solving, critical thinking, conflict resolution, and exceptional communication skills.

A flexible and positive attitude, and a strong desire to change the traditional primary care paradigm.

High emotional intelligence as evidenced by ability to evaluate / perceive a situation from multiple lenses and understand various perspectives in coming to problem resolution.
